1. What is the primary purpose of a demolition plan?

A. Increase project costs
B. Decorate the worksite
C. Outline safe and organized demolition procedures
D. Eliminate inspections

Rationale: A demolition plan identifies hazards, methods, sequencing, and
safety requirements.




2. Which agency commonly regulates workplace safety for demolition
operations in U.S. territories?

A. NASA
B. FAA
C. OSHA
D. Coast Guard

Rationale: OSHA establishes safety regulations for demolition and
construction work.




3. Before demolition begins, what must be disconnected or controlled?

,A. Landscaping only
B. Interior paint finishes
C. Utilities such as gas, water, and electricity
D. Office furniture

Rationale: Utility disconnection prevents explosions, flooding, and
electrocution.




4. What is the primary hazard associated with asbestos-containing
materials?

A. Fire hazard only
B. Noise exposure
C. Respiratory disease from airborne fibers
D. Electrical shock

Rationale: Inhaled asbestos fibers can cause severe lung diseases.




5. Which personal protective equipment is essential on demolition sites?

A. Sandals
B. Loose clothing
C. Hard hats, eye protection, and safety boots
D. Casual shoes

Rationale: PPE protects workers from falling debris and other hazards.

,6. What is selective demolition?

A. Demolishing entire neighborhoods
B. Using explosives only
C. Carefully removing specific building components
D. Ignoring recycling requirements

Rationale: Selective demolition preserves portions of structures or materials.




7. Which hazard is most associated with structural instability during
demolition?

A. Improved ventilation
B. Reduced noise
C. Unexpected collapse
D. Lower dust levels

Rationale: Damaged or weakened structures can collapse unexpectedly.




8. What is the purpose of a pre-demolition survey?

A. Increase demolition speed
B. Reduce equipment inspections
C. Identify hazards and structural conditions
D. Select paint colors

Rationale: Surveys help plan safe demolition operations.

, 9. Which type of fire extinguisher is suitable for electrical fires?

A. Class A only
B. Water hose only
C. Class C fire extinguisher
D. Sand bucket only

Rationale: Class C extinguishers are designed for energized electrical
equipment.




10. What is one common method for controlling demolition dust?

A. Increased vehicle traffic
B. Removing barriers
C. Water spraying or misting
D. Disabling ventilation systems

Rationale: Water suppresses airborne dust particles.




11. Which equipment is commonly used for heavy structural demolition?

A. Lawn mower
B. Paint roller
C. Excavator with demolition attachment
D. Carpet cleaner

Rationale: Excavators efficiently break and remove structural materials.
